Dental care can be one of the most crucial needs in health care, but if it is affordable, your needs can be met. When you give up dental care, you may acquire more serious health conditions.

Aside from the odds of losing your teeth, it can also affect your heart, brain, and immune system.

Based on the American Dental Association (ADA), a gum disease that causes tooth loss (called periodontitis) is related to other serious ailments, like bacterial pneumonia, stroke, and cardiovascular condition. Other reports indicate that an unhealthy mouth can be linked to diabetes.

Without the proper dental hygiene, small cavities or painful teeth may cause much more serious problems than tooth decay. You shouldn’t delay making an appointment.

In a survey (1999-2004), the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ey (NHANES) discovered that 3.75% of adults aged 20 to 64 didn’t have teeth remaining. In 2010, nearly 45 million Americans didn’t have dental coverage, according to data from the US federal agency CDC.

Lots of people with a regular earnings and without insurance plan avoid their dentist consultations because of the substantial charges associated with pain.

Nonetheless, delaying the necessary dental care or control may get them to more expensive and longer-term dental treatments. It is understandable that oral and dental problems can aggravate a person’s dental health if not cured right away.

Stay away from frequent X-rays: Your dental professional may suggest a dental x-ray on your first appointment, a scheduled check-up, or a return for medication.

However the American Dental Association (ADA) advises that the frequency of visits to the dentist’s X-ray chair be based upon the current condition of the patient’s oral health.

Hence, if you have good dental health, you simply don’t need tooth x-rays at each appointment to the dentist.

Through taking an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can not only save big money, however it will also prevent you from being exposed to potentially harmful X-rays.

Use negotiation: One other way to minimize the cost of your dental treatment is to consult with your dentist about payment choices during the initial appointment.

After having a clear notion of what will or will not be included in the dentist’s bill, you can claim a discount on the dental bill.

Your medical provider and dental center can offer you different payment choices. Don’t be hesitant to pay for your dental expenses monthly or quarterly.

Exchange: It may sound ridiculous, but you can acquire free dental care through the barter system. Patients with various professional capabilities and services, like carpentry or website design, can modify their dental care services.

For example, you can create a website for your dentist or provide plumbing, mechanics or any other facility in return for the cost of dental care.

Searching for Dentistry at a School of Dentistry: To increase the size of your dental savings, consider doing your dental treatment at a dental school, where dental procedures will be done by students under the supervision of licensed dentists at a fraction of what you would fork out in the clinic of a private dental professional.

Floss and brush

Healthy and clean teeth are the beginning of dental health. Frequent use of dental floss and brushing of teeth is really important to maintain your gums and teeth healthy and healthy. Remember to brush your teeth two times a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ps avoid cavities.

Don’t be in a hurry. Instead, take the time to brush your teeth. Do not forget to use a brush that matches the structure of your mouth and the position of your teeth.

Your toothbrush should be soft and well rounded. Additionally, clean the tongue in order to avoid smelly breath and be sure to replace your toothbrush every two months.

Daily dental flossing is critical. Flossing can help you reach the rigid spaces between your teeth and underneath the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th gently with floss and do not skimp.

If you have trouble flossing between your teeth, use waxed dental floss. Be as careful as you can when flossing in order to avoid harming your gums. Furthermore, take into consideration providing d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.

Watch your diet

Stay away from sweet goodies because too much-refined sugar increases the growth of the plaque. Make sure you drink and take healthy foods, like low-fat milk products, whole wheat, and green vegetables.

Drink plenty of water to stay hydrated. Stay away from soft dr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and harm teeth.

Don’t use cigarettes and tobacco products as they trigger gum illness and oral cancer. It must be kept in mind that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as necessary as flossing and brushing your teeth.
